Bridget Greenwood
Bridget is a contemporary abstract landscape painter based in Cheshire, close to the Welsh border. She paints intuitively to create expressive semi abstract landscapes in beautiful muted colours, in both oil and acrylic.
Bridget's work is all about the landscape and her emotional reaction to it. She paints intuitively using unplanned shapes and imagery to lead the work, and allows this freedom so accidents can happen, these accidents, or unintended marks are central to the work. It is a balance between purposeful marks & shapes to freedom and unconscious painting.
Bridget's work might be informed by landscapes that she has photographed and walked in, but there isn’t an intention to copy or base it on a real landscape. More often or not she recognises the real landscapes only once the painting is completed.
"Colour is at the forefront of my work, for me it is the colour choices that create the emotion, the calm and peace that comes from a muted harmonious palette."
Bridget was born in 1961 and grew up in Cheshire, she attended Art College 1980’s. She then went on to have a successful career in advertising in London, only returned to painting again in 2020, due to lockdown and the emotional outlet she needed at that time.
Bridget is represented by various galleries in the UK and her work is in private collections both nationally and internationally.
